Understanding the Difference Between Sobriety and Recovery Success in Pornography Addiction

In the realm of overcoming pornography addiction, the path is often marked by two critical milestones: sobriety and recovery. While both are essential in the healing process, recognizing their distinct roles illuminates the pathway to a deeper, more sustainable recovery success.

Sobriety: The First Step Towards Healing

Sobriety, in the context of pornography addiction, is the cessation of the addictive behavior. It's a crucial initial step that signifies the individual's commitment to change. However, sobriety alone is akin to treating the symptoms of a disease without addressing its root cause. As John Hinson insightfully notes, "Sobriety is about stopping the behavior, but recovery is about doing life differently."

Recovery: A Holistic Approach

Recovery goes beyond mere abstinence; it is a comprehensive process that encompasses emotional, psychological, and sometimes spiritual healing. Recovery success is not just about avoiding pornography but rebuilding and redefining one’s life and relationships. It involves understanding the underlying factors that led to the addiction, developing new coping mechanisms, and fostering healthier relationships.

Educational Strategies and Therapeutic Intervention

Educational strategies, grounded in understanding the addictive cycle and its impacts, equip individuals with the knowledge to recognize triggers and devise healthier responses. The therapeutic intervention, a cornerstone of the SABR program, provides a supportive environment for individuals to explore their emotions, patterns, and the root causes of their addiction.
